.collection-hero{background:#fff;padding:4rem 1.5rem 2rem!important;text-align:center}.collection-hero .collection-hero__inner{max-width:680px;margin:0 auto}.collection-hero .collection-hero__text-wrapper{display:flex;flex-direction:column;align-items:center}.collection-hero .collection-hero__title{font-size:clamp(2.6rem,5vw,4.4rem);font-style:italic;letter-spacing:-.01em;line-height:1.1;margin-bottom:.6rem;text-align:center!important}.nailora-collection-tagline{font-style:italic;font-size:clamp(1.05rem,2.2vw,1.3rem);opacity:.72;max-width:520px;text-align:center;margin:.3rem auto 0;letter-spacing:.01em;line-height:1.6}.collection-hero .collection-hero__description{font-style:italic;font-size:clamp(1rem,2vw,1.15rem);opacity:.6;max-width:480px;margin:.25rem auto 0;text-align:center;line-height:1.5}.collection-hero .collection-hero__description p{margin:0}.collection-grid-section .section--padding.page-width,.collection-grid-section .section--padding.page-width.facets-vertical{display:flex!important;flex-direction:row!important;flex-wrap:nowrap!important;gap:2.5rem!important;align-items:flex-start!important}.nailora-nav-sidebar{flex:0 0 200px!important;width:200px!important;min-width:0;padding-right:0;padding-top:.4rem;position:sticky;top:80px;max-height:calc(100vh - 100px);overflow-y:auto;scrollbar-width:none}.nailora-nav-sidebar::-webkit-scrollbar{display:none}.nailora-col-nav{width:100%}.ncn-group{border-bottom:1px solid rgba(var(--color-foreground, 18 18 18),.1);padding:1.1rem 0}.ncn-group:first-child{border-top:none;padding-top:0}.ncn-heading{display:flex;justify-content:space-between;align-items:center;cursor:pointer;list-style:none;font-size:.92rem;font-weight:600;text-transform:uppercase;letter-spacing:.12em;padding:0 0 .7rem;-webkit-user-select:none;user-select:none}.ncn-heading::-webkit-details-marker{display:none}.ncn-heading::marker{display:none}.ncn-heading .icon{width:1em;height:1em;flex-shrink:0;transition:transform .2s ease}.ncn-group[open]>.ncn-heading .icon{transform:rotate(180deg)}.ncn-list{margin:0;padding:0}.ncn-item{padding:.35rem 0}.ncn-item--extra{display:none}.ncn-list--expanded .ncn-item--extra{display:list-item}.ncn-link{font-size:1rem;color:rgba(var(--color-foreground, 18 18 18),.72);text-decoration:none;display:block;padding:.1rem 0;transition:color .15s ease;line-height:1.5}.ncn-link:hover{color:rgb(var(--color-foreground, 18 18 18))}.ncn-link--active{color:rgb(var(--color-foreground, 18 18 18));font-weight:600}.ncn-more-wrap{padding-top:.4rem}.ncn-item--extra-ctrl{display:list-item!important}.ncn-more-btn{background:none;border:none;padding:0;cursor:pointer;font-size:1.3rem;letter-spacing:.15em;color:rgba(var(--color-foreground, 18 18 18),.45);line-height:1;display:block}.ncn-more-btn:hover{color:rgb(var(--color-foreground, 18 18 18))}.collection-grid-section .product-grid-container{flex:1 1 0!important;min-width:0!important;max-width:none!important;width:0!important}.collection-grid-section .collection{width:100%}.collection-grid-section #product-grid{width:100%!important}.product-count{display:none!important}.facet-filters.is--vertical-top{padding-bottom:1rem}layout-switcher,.list-view{display:none!important}.collection-grid-section .card+.card-information{flex-direction:column!important;align-items:stretch!important;justify-content:flex-start!important}.collection-grid-section .card-information__wrapper{width:100%!important}.collection-grid-section .card-information__button{position:static!important;bottom:auto!important;transform:none!important;width:100%!important;height:auto!important;min-height:0!important;margin-top:.75rem!important;overflow:visible!important;white-space:normal!important;pointer-events:auto!important;display:block!important;z-index:2}.collection-grid-section .card-information__button .button,.collection-grid-section .card-wrapper:hover .card-information__button .button{opacity:1!important;transform:none!important;display:flex!important;justify-content:center!important;align-items:center!important;width:100%!important;min-width:0!important;flex:none!important;border-radius:0!important;box-shadow:none!important;text-indent:0!important;text-transform:uppercase!important;letter-spacing:.1em!important;padding:.9rem 1rem!important;height:auto!important;min-height:3.2rem!important;font-size:.78rem!important;font-weight:700!important;line-height:1!important}.collection-grid-section .card-information__button .button .icon{display:none!important}@media screen and (hover:none)and (max-width:1366px),screen and (max-width:749px){.collection-grid-section .card-information__button .button{text-indent:0!important;width:100%!important;min-width:0!important;border-radius:0!important;padding:.9rem 1rem!important;min-height:3.2rem!important}}.ncn-mobile{width:100%;margin-bottom:.75rem}.ncn-mobile-btn{display:flex;align-items:center;justify-content:center;gap:.6rem;font-size:.85rem;font-weight:600;text-transform:uppercase;letter-spacing:.1em;border-radius:0;padding:.85rem 1.5rem}.ncn-mobile-drawer{position:fixed;top:0;left:0;width:min(360px,92vw);height:100vh;background:#fff;z-index:9999;transform:translate(-110%);transition:transform .32s cubic-bezier(.4,0,.2,1);display:flex;flex-direction:column;box-shadow:4px 0 24px #0000001f}.ncn-mobile-drawer.is-open{transform:translate(0)}.ncn-mobile-drawer__inner{display:flex;flex-direction:column;height:100%}.ncn-mobile-drawer__header{display:flex;align-items:center;justify-content:space-between;padding:1.4rem 1.5rem;border-bottom:1px solid rgba(0,0,0,.1);flex-shrink:0}.ncn-mobile-drawer__title{font-size:.85rem;font-weight:700;text-transform:uppercase;letter-spacing:.12em}.ncn-mobile-drawer__close{background:none;border:none;cursor:pointer;padding:.25rem;display:flex;align-items:center;opacity:.6}.ncn-mobile-drawer__close:hover{opacity:1}.ncn-mobile-drawer__body{padding:.5rem 1.5rem 2rem;overflow-y:auto;flex:1}.ncn-mobile-overlay{position:fixed;top:0;right:0;bottom:0;left:0;background:#00000059;z-index:9998;opacity:0;pointer-events:none;transition:opacity .3s ease}#ncn-mobile-drawer.is-open~.ncn-mobile-overlay,.ncn-mobile-drawer.is-open+.ncn-mobile-overlay{opacity:1;pointer-events:auto}@media screen and (max-width:989px){.collection-grid-section .section--padding.page-width,.collection-grid-section .section--padding.page-width.facets-vertical{flex-direction:column!important;gap:0!important}.nailora-nav-sidebar{display:none!important}.collection-hero{padding:2.5rem 1.5rem 1.5rem!important}.collection-hero .collection-hero__title{font-size:clamp(2rem,8vw,3rem)}.collection-grid-section .product-grid-container{width:100%!important}}@media screen and (min-width:990px){.ncn-mobile{display:none!important}}
/*# sourceMappingURL=/cdn/shop/t/32/assets/nailora-collection.css.map */
